Seismic Collapse Risk Assessment of Low-Aspect-Ratio Reinforced Concrete Structures

Abstract

Recent research studies have demonstrated that the seismic performance of low-aspect-ratio reinforced concrete shear walls has not been yet adequately quantified to enable robust risk assessment. This is mainly due to the complex nonlinear behavior of such walls (mainly dominated by shear mechanisms) and the wide range of possible wall design characteristics that result in significant discrepancies in their seismic performance.
